2. Make a Separate Email Account for Easy Scholarships to Apply For

When it comes to scholarships, many people use a separate email account for each, which can be helpful for managing all the emails. Many scholarship websites require applicants to be opted in to newsletters and updates, and as the number of applications increases, it can get overwhelming.

Some scholarships even require an essay, which can be a lot of work! By setting up a separate email account for your scholarship applications, you can filter all of these communications into one dedicated folder. This can help keep you organized and prevent you from missing important deadlines or opportunities.

4. Don’t Be Scammed

It’s easier than ever to find scholarship opportunities. But that also means it’s easier for scam artists to steal millions of dollars from students every year. Don’t be one of them. There are several ways to avoid being scammed when looking for scholarships, including:

Asking for personal information such as your Social Security number or bank account information. Scholarships should never ask for this kind of information.

Using vague language and a lack of contact information. Scholarship providers will generally list an address and phone number for their scholarship applications. If they don’t, it may be a scam.

Making claims that they can guarantee you will win a scholarship. No scholarship provider can guarantee that you will win any scholarship. And if someone does, they are probably a scam artist.
